How to prepare for a job interview at PHOENIX Medical Supplies
β¨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your pharmaceutical knowledge, especially around primary care. Familiarise yourself with common medications, their uses, and any recent changes in guidelines. This will show that you're not just a qualified pharmacist but also someone who stays updated in the field.
β¨Showcase Your Communication Skills
As a Primary Care Network Pharmacist, you'll need to communicate effectively with both patients and healthcare professionals. Prepare examples of how you've successfully communicated complex information in the past. This could be through patient consultations or team collaborations.
β¨Understand the Role
Dive deep into what the role entails. Research the specific responsibilities of a Primary Care Network Pharmacist and think about how your skills align with these. Be ready to discuss how you can contribute to the team and improve patient care.
β¨Prepare Questions
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the practice, team dynamics, and opportunities for professional development.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
